DIGITAL LOGIC DESIGN IN FPGA AND ASICS

QUICK OVERVIEW
The FPGA design process involves several stages, including system specification, design entry, synthesis, place and route, and verification. System Specification: Similar to the ASIC design process, the first step in FPGA design is defining the system requirements and specifications.

ADVANCE ESD OVERVIEW

QUICK OVERVIEW
The course begins with an introduction to ESD. Advancement in the field of electronics has made gadgets more compact, faster and cheaper. This has resulted in indirectly resulted in electronic components that are becoming more and more sensitive to ESD. Fundamentals of ESD covers the important concepts of ESD such as concepts of Faraday caging, laws of induction etc. These concepts are critical in order to understand how ESD becomes a threat to our electronic industries. Armed with the important concepts of ESD, the course then focus on how to prevent and protect ESD sensitive components.
